>>> What mintty version is that though? It seems to be missing the
>>> fallback scheme to (rough) ASCII equivalents for the VT100 graphics
>>> characters.
>>
>> mintty-0.9.8-1
>>
>> The difference MAY be that I didn't actually cat xgraphics each time
>> after changing the font.  I merely changed the font, while the earlier
>> xgraphics result was viewable in the terminal.  If the fallback scheme
>> relies on actually changing the internally-stored character code, rather
>> than changing which glyph is used to draw that character, then my
>> technique would bypass the fallback.
> 
> Yep, that explains it.

Ok, I redid the screenshots, but this time I made sure to cat the
xgraphics file again after changig the font.  And, you can see the G0/G1
VT100 line drawing modes, for the less-complete fonts, are getting the
ASCII fallbacks.  Except for Terminus, for some reason.

I also added the Consolas-W7 snap you sent, and a new entry for
Liberation Mono.
